In recent years,with the rapid development of computer technology and the improvement of people's safety awareness,visual tracking algorithm has drawn more and more attention from researchers and gradually become a hot research topic.A lot of new tracking algorithms and important theory have been proposed.However,the visual target tracking will be affected by background changes,light changes,target rotation,occlusion and target appearance deformation,resulting in the overall update of the target template is not enough,so that tracking becomes very difficult,while there are still many deficiencies in the theory,the application is also very scarce and simple.In this paper,the template representation ability of the mean shift tracking algorithm is insufficient and the template updating is insufficient in the complex environment.The mean shift algorithm of multi-feature fusion is proposed.The target histogram model is built by using the target color features and texture features.By using the temporal and spatial characteristics of feature information,selective sub-feature classification and updating are improved,which improves the traditional global updating strategy.Tracking caused by over-updating is inaccurate,improving the accuracy and robustness of the tracking algorithm.Finally,the algorithm is applied to the video surveillance system to achieve the goal of tracking and monitoring.Based on the research of visual tracking algorithm,this paper focuses on the mean shift target tracking algorithm.The main contents and contribution of the paper are as follows:(1)Compared with the popular target tracking algorithm,combining with the color texture features,Feature Blending Mean Shift Algorithm.(2)According to the different target application scenarios,in order to solve the target can be correctly tracked in a variety of complex scenarios to classify the target features as a whole.(3)Analyze the relationship between the target features in time and space,adjust and update the target template accordingly,and realize the algorithm of mean shift based on the template update.(4)Realize a video surveillance system based on target tracking algorithm.
